Overview of Racketeering Laws in Arizona

Racketeering in Arizona encompasses a wide range of criminal activities prosecuted under both state and federal statutes, with the Arizona Racketeering Act and the federal RICO (Racketeer Influenced and Corrupt Organizations) Act forming the backbone of these regulations. According to information from Kolsrud Law Offices, racketeering typically involves participating in or controlling an illegal enterprise through ongoing criminal conduct, such as fraud, bribery, money laundering, or other white collar offenses. Arizona’s statutes define racketeering more broadly than many states, often allowing prosecutors to pursue charges for schemes or patterns of criminal activity that target businesses, government agencies, or individuals. The court process generally initiates with an arrest and indictment, followed by preliminary hearings, pretrial motions, and, if necessary, a jury trial. Cases can be especially complex, given the interplay between evidence collection, financial investigations, and the need to establish a “pattern” of illegal activity.

  • Penalties for racketeering in Arizona are severe, often including lengthy prison terms, substantial fines, asset forfeiture, and restitution to victims.
  • Both state and federal prosecutors can bring racketeering charges, leading to overlapping or concurrent proceedings.
  • Potential resolutions include plea agreements, reduced charges, or dismissal when evidence is insufficient or improperly obtained.

Arizona Demographics

Arizona, situated in the southwestern United States, has an estimated population of approximately 7.4 million residents as of 2023. The state demonstrates a balanced age distribution, with a median age of around 38 years. Children under 18 account for about 23% of the population, while adults aged 65 and older make up roughly 18%, reflecting Arizona's popularity as a retirement destination.

Arizona enjoys significant cultural and ethnic diversity. Hispanic and Latino residents constitute about 32% of the population, followed by White (non-Hispanic) at approximately 54%. Other represented groups include Native American (about 5%), African American (5%), and Asian (3%). Arizona is home to 22 federally recognized Native American tribes, adding to its rich cultural tapestry.

Socioeconomically, the median household income in Arizona hovers around $68,000, which is close to the national average. The state's poverty rate is about 13%, with higher concentrations in certain rural and tribal areas. Arizona’s major urban centers, including Phoenix, Tucson, and Mesa, attract a broad range of professionals, students, and families, while also experiencing rapid population growth and urban development.

Recent trends indicate ongoing population growth, increasing urbanization, and efforts to address disparities in education, health, and housing.



Arizona Criminal and Family Court System

The Arizona court system is organized into several levels, each handling specific legal matters:

  • Superior Court of Arizona: This is the general jurisdiction court, handling both criminal and family law matters. Each of Arizona's 15 counties has its own Superior Court division.
  • Criminal Division: Handles felony criminal proceedings, preliminary hearings, arraignments, and trials. Misdemeanors are typically managed at the Municipal or Justice Court level.
  • Family Court Division: Deals with matters such as divorce, child custody and support, paternity, adoption, guardianship, and protective orders.
  • Justice Courts: Address misdemeanors, civil cases with limited financial amounts, and traffic violations. There are over 80 Justice Courts across the state.
  • Municipal (City) Courts: Handle city ordinance violations, misdemeanors occurring within city limits, and traffic cases.

Unique features in Arizona include specialized family court programs for alternative dispute resolution, parenting coordination, and resources for victims of domestic violence. Jury trials are available in criminal cases, while many family proceedings are bench trials (judge-decided).

For appellate matters, the Arizona Court of Appeals reviews decisions from lower courts, while the Arizona Supreme Court is the court of last resort.



Arizona Crime Statistics

According to the most recent data from the Arizona Department of Public Safety and the FBI’s Uniform Crime Reporting Program, the state’s overall crime rate has gradually declined over the past decade. Key points include:

  • Violent Crime: The violent crime rate (including homicide, rape, robbery, and aggravated assault) was approximately 450 incidents per 100,000 residents in 2022, slightly above the national average.
  • Property Crime: Property crimes (burglary, larceny-theft, motor vehicle theft) make up the majority of offenses, though rates have steadily decreased. In 2022, the property crime rate was around 2,300 per 100,000 residents.
  • Common Crime Types: The most frequently reported crimes are larceny-theft, motor vehicle theft, burglary, and aggravated assault.
  • Public Safety Initiatives: Arizona has implemented several initiatives such as community policing, crime prevention outreach programs, and substance abuse diversion programs to address root causes of crime and recidivism.

Law enforcement agencies continually work in collaboration with community organizations to enhance public safety, provide victim support services, and offer resources to reduce repeat offenses.
